Package: quilt Version: 0.48-7 I may be overlooking something obvious, but quilt pop -a fails right after dpkg-source supposedly finished applying the series:
$ dpkg-source -x emacs23_23.1+1-7.dsc deb dpkg-source: info: extracting emacs23 in deb dpkg-source: info: unpacking emacs23_23.1+1.orig.tar.gz dpkg-source: info: unpacking emacs23_23.1+1-7.debian.tar.gz dpkg-source: info: applying debian-site-init-el.diff dpkg-source: info: applying debian-startup.diff dpkg-source: info: applying debian-adjust-mail-from-addresses.diff dpkg-source: info: applying handle-dfsg-split.diff dpkg-source: info: applying misc-unseparated.diff dpkg-source: info: applying require-movemail-use-liblockfile.diff dpkg-source: info: applying avoid-fakemail-mail-loss.diff dpkg-source: info: applying version-mention-debian.diff dpkg-source: info: applying look-for-news-to-find-etc.diff dpkg-source: info: applying fix-flymake-xmlstarlet-invocation.diff dpkg-source: info: applying fix-rmail-capitalized-month-names.diff dpkg-source: info: applying fix-dynamic-menus.diff dpkg-source: info: applying fix-gtk-scroll-bar-events.diff dpkg-source: info: applying use-zwj-and-zwnj-for-indic-scripts.diff dpkg-source: info: applying add-unix-to-cpp-undefs.diff $ cd deb && quilt pop -a Patch add-unix-to-cpp-undefs.diff does not remove cleanly (refresh it or enforce with -f) I don't know that it's relevant, but I believe the exact same command worked a few weeks ago, before I updated to current unstable.
